Choosing the Best Commercial Trimmer Line: A Pro’s Guide
Are you a professional landscaper or a serious homeowner who demands the best for your yard work? Then you know that the right trimmer line is just as important as the trimmer itself. This guide will help you pick the perfect line for your commercial string trimmer, making your job easier and your results cleaner.
1. Key Features to Look For
When you’re out shopping for trimmer line, keep these important features in mind:
Durability and Strength
Commercial trimmer line needs to be tough. It must withstand constant contact with hard surfaces like concrete and rocks without breaking. Look for lines that are made to last through tough jobs.
Line Diameter
The thickness of the line matters. Thicker lines (like .095 inches or .105 inches) are stronger and last longer. They’re great for tackling thick weeds and overgrown grass. Thinner lines (like .080 inches) are good for lighter trimming and can be easier to feed through your trimmer head.
Shape
Trimmer lines come in different shapes. Round lines are common and work well for most jobs. Square or twisted lines often cut better and can be quieter. Some lines have a star shape, which is excellent for ripping through dense vegetation.
Aerodynamics
Some lines are designed to cut through the air smoothly. This can make your trimmer run more efficiently and reduce fuel use. It also means less vibration for you.
2. Important Materials
Most high-quality commercial trimmer lines are made from a type of plastic called nylon. But not all nylon is the same.
Nylon Blends
Many of the best lines use special nylon blends. These blends add strength and flexibility. Some might have added materials to resist heat or wear. These advanced materials help the line perform better and last longer.
3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Several things can make a trimmer line great or not so great:
Manufacturing Process
How the line is made affects its quality. Lines that are extruded evenly and consistently are usually stronger. Poorly made lines might have weak spots that cause them to break easily.
Additives and Reinforcements
Manufacturers sometimes add special chemicals or materials to the nylon. These can make the line more resistant to heat, UV rays, or abrasion. Lines with these additions tend to be of higher quality.
Brand Reputation
Well-known brands often invest more in research and development. This usually means they produce better quality trimmer line. Trustworthy brands are a good bet.
4. User Experience and Use Cases
How a trimmer line feels and performs in your hands is crucial.
Ease of Loading
A good trimmer line is easy to load into your trimmer head. If it’s too stiff or brittle, it can be frustrating. Lines that feed smoothly help you get the job done faster.
Cutting Performance
The best lines cut cleanly and efficiently. They shouldn’t shred or tear the grass. They should make quick work of weeds and overgrown areas.
Noise and Vibration
Some lines are designed to reduce noise and vibration. This makes your work more comfortable, especially during long hours of trimming. Twisted or specially shaped lines often perform better in this area.
Use Cases
- Heavy-duty Weeding: For thick weeds, brush, and overgrown areas, a thicker, durable line like .105 inch is ideal.
- General Lawn Trimming: For regular lawn maintenance and edging, a .095 inch line offers a good balance of strength and performance.
- Light Duty and Delicate Areas: For less demanding tasks or trimming around fragile plants, a slightly thinner line might be suitable.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: What is the best trimmer line for heavy-duty work?
A: For heavy-duty work, you’ll want a thicker trimmer line, usually .095 inches or .105 inches in diameter. Look for lines made with strong nylon blends that are designed for durability and resistance to breakage.
Q: How does the shape of the trimmer line affect its performance?
A: The shape of the trimmer line impacts how it cuts. Round lines are standard. Square, twisted, or star-shaped lines can cut more aggressively and efficiently, especially through tough vegetation. They can also be quieter and reduce vibration.
Q: Is a thicker trimmer line always better?
A: Not necessarily. A thicker line is stronger and lasts longer, but it requires a more powerful trimmer. For lighter jobs or smaller trimmers, a thinner line is more appropriate and won’t strain your equipment.
Q: What makes some trimmer lines more expensive than others?
A: Higher quality trimmer lines are often more expensive because they use advanced nylon blends, special additives for durability, and superior manufacturing processes. These factors contribute to better performance and a longer lifespan.
Q: How long does commercial trimmer line typically last?
A: The lifespan of trimmer line depends on the quality of the line, the type of work you’re doing, and the surfaces you’re trimming against. High-quality commercial lines can last much longer than basic residential lines, especially when used for their intended purpose.
Q: Can I use residential trimmer line for commercial jobs?
A: While you can, residential trimmer line is usually not strong enough or durable enough for the demands of commercial landscaping. It will likely break more often, requiring frequent reloads and leading to more downtime.
Q: How do I know when to replace my trimmer line?
A: You’ll know it’s time to replace your trimmer line when it breaks frequently, becomes very worn, or you notice a significant decrease in cutting performance. It’s also good to replace it if it appears frayed or damaged.
Q: Does the color of the trimmer line matter?
A: The color of the trimmer line is mostly for visibility. Some colors, like fluorescent yellow or orange, can make it easier to see the line while you’re working, especially in tall grass or against certain backgrounds.
Q: What is the best way to store trimmer line?
A: Store trimmer line in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ures. This helps prevent the nylon from degrading and becoming brittle, ensuring it maintains its strength.
Q: How do I choose the right diameter for my trimmer?
A: Check your trimmer’s manual or specifications. It will recommend the maximum line diameter your trimmer can handle. Using a line that is too thick can damage the trimmer head or motor.
